Calculation

Method used

NTP seconds equal Unix seconds plus the epoch difference from 1900 to 1970.

NTP seconds = Unix seconds + 2,208,988,800.

Interpretation

Validating the generated output

The displayed scalar is a simplified seconds value and not a complete NTP packet timestamp or era decoder.

Boundaries

Important edge cases and limitations

Era rollover, packet fields, network delay, precision, and leap indicators are not decoded.

What happens at the NTP era rollover?

The 32-bit seconds field repeats, so external era context is needed to identify the intended date.
